Internal transfer

Has anyone transferred internally at their place of employment? I have worked on a surgical floor at a great hospital for 2 years (1 as a tech 1 as an RN). After 12 months in your current position you are allowed to apply for internal jobs. I applied for several and got an interview in my hospitals GI clinic. I had 2 interviews. Today I had one with the nurse manager who said she would like to call my current boss for a reference. My boss should have no issue with me, I have always gotten good reviews. I am just wondering if I should call my manager and tell her I interviewed BEFORE the new manager calls. She told me I have the position as long as I get a good reference. This is awkward, I don't want to burn bridges and I want to do everything right! Anyone have advice?
